Nragi Muthar/The Deadly Nannas
Come along to the South Australian Museum this NAIDOC Week and enjoy special FREE live performances by the talented Nragi Muthar/The Deadly Nannas. Established in 2017, Nragi Muthar/The Deadly Nannas are a group of grandmothers who enjoy singing in their Ngarrindjeri language and in English. They are passionate about Reconciliation and teaching and empowering younger generations by singing in language to building a stronger community through cultural knowledge. No bookings required, all are welcome! This National NAIDOC Week Activity is funded by the National Indigenous Australians Agency.
